The Lyreco Group is the European Leader and the third largest distributor of workplace products and services in the world.
A privately owned company since 1926, Lyreco has constantly adapted to the evolutions of workplace thanks to its constant focus on excellence in customer experience , strong partnerships with renowned suppliers, and efficient logistics .
With 15 local subsidiaries and a safety expertise centre, Lyreco directly operates in 25 countries in Europe and Asia . Our network of strategic distribution partners covers 17 additional markets across the world. As a specialist of the work environment, Lyreco's expertise keeps on extending to cover all workplace needs: office supplies, furniture, IT equipment, printing solutions, personal protective equipment, hygiene, coffee and catering.
